Sika Eco Screed Rapid Concentrate - Rapid Setting Screed Binder

Fast-Setting Binder for Cement-Based Screeds and Mortar Beds

Eco Screed Rapid Concentrate is a rapid-setting screed binder designed for mixing with graded sand aggregates. It's formulated to achieve fast setting times for various rapid screed applications.

Uses:

Eco Screed Rapid Concentrate is suitable for:

  • Rapid drying screeds and mortar beds ready for foot traffic after 3-4 hours and tiling after 6-8 hours.
  • Improving compressive and flexural strength compared to typical sand & cement screeds.
  • Both internal and external use.

Product Information:

  • Packaging: 20kg Bags
  • Shelf life: 9 months from date of manufacture.
  • Storage conditions: Store in dry, cool conditions out of direct sunlight and avoid humidity.


Application Information:

  • Coverage (per 10mm screed thickness):
    • 1:4 Mix Ratio: Approx. 3.5 kg/m²
    • 1:5 Mix Ratio: Approx. 3.0 kg/m²
  • Working Time: Approx. 45 minutes at 23°C & 60% RH (dependent on conditions).
  • Drying Time (at 23°C):
    • Foot traffic: 3-4 hours
    • Tiling/Stone: 6-8 hours
    • Levelling/Smoothing products: after 12 hours (moisture testing recommended before floor coverings).

    Drying times are influenced by temperature, airflow, humidity, and screed thickness.

Important Considerations:

  • Do not use on substrates subject to extended shrinkage or rising damp.
  • Not for submerged applications.
  • Final performance depends on gauging water, ambient conditions, and sand quality.
  • Use between +5°C and below 35°C.
  • Do not mix with other cements or chemicals.
  • Do not use over lightweight concrete, hardwood floors, or metal.

Application Instructions:

Substrate Quality / Pre-treatment: Clean, dry, structurally sound, and free of contaminants. Prepare the surface adequately (water blasting, scarification, etc.). Concrete must be at least 10 days old with an open surface. Sheeted substrates must be installed as per manufacturer's instructions for tiling. Prime porous substrates with Eco Prime WB and non-porous with Eco Prep n Prime.

Mixing: Mix 20kg Eco Screed Rapid Concentrate with 60-100kg graded sand (0.8-4mm) and 9.2-11.2 Litres clean, cool water for 3 minutes to a semi-dry homogeneous mix. Use immediately.

Bonded Screeds (Min 10mm, Max 100mm): Apply a slurry bond coat (1 part Eco Screed Rapid : 1 part EcoCrete : 2 parts water) to the substrate (min 2mm). Apply and level the screed mix before the bond coat skins.

Unbonded Screeds (Min 30mm, Max 100mm): Lay 2 layers of polyethylene film (taped joins). Place and level the mixed screed on the film and reinforce with galvanized wire as per standards.

Cleaning of Equipment: Clean tools with water while the mix is wet. Mechanical removal is needed for dried product.

What is Eco Screed Rapid Concentrate used for?
It is a rapid-setting binder for cement-based screeds and mortar beds, designed for fast-drying flooring applications.

Can Eco Screed Rapid Concentrate be used indoors and outdoors?
Yes. It is suitable for both internal and external screed applications.

How much sand is required?
Mix one 20 kg bag with 60 kg, 80 kg or 100 kg of graded sand, depending on the required 1:3, 1:4 or 1:5 binder-to-sand mix ratio.

How much water is required?
Use approximately 9.2–11.2 litres of clean, cool water per 20 kg bag. The final amount depends on the sand and mixing conditions.

How quickly can the screed be used?
Foot traffic is possible after approximately 3–4 hours, with tiles or stone able to be installed after approximately 6–8 hours at 23°C. Sika or Davco levelling and smoothing products may be applied after approximately 12 hours, subject to moisture testing.
